Phone Parts Quality in Australia: OEM vs Aftermarket

When it comes to repairing or upgrading your smartphone in Australia, selecting the right parts is crucial. You'll encounter two main options: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) parts and aftermarket parts. Both have their pros and cons. OEM parts are manufactured by the same company that made your phone, ensuring a perfect match. They often come with warranties and are generally considered to be of excellent quality. However, OEM parts can be significantly more expensive. Aftermarket parts, on the other hand, are made by third-party manufacturers and are usually affordable. While they may not always be as reliable or durable as OEM parts, advancements in technology have led to a rise in high-quality aftermarket options. Ultimately, the best choice for you depends on your budget, needs, and personal preferences.

Choosing Between Aftermarket and OEM Phone Screens

When your phone screen shatters, you're faced with a choice: an aftermarket screen or an original equipment manufacturer (OEM) screen. Both options can get your display working again, but there are some key distinctions to consider before making a decision.

  • Aftermarket screens are often more inexpensive, but they may not be made with the same quality materials or have the same level of performance as OEM screens.
  •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) screens are designed specifically for your phone model and use genuine parts, ensuring optimal integration. However, they tend to be more expensive.

Ultimately, the best choice depends on your budget and needs. If you're looking for a quick and cheap fix, an aftermarket screen might be sufficient. But if you value performance, an OEM screen is the way to go.

Is an Aftermarket Screen Worth It?

Dropping your phone and shattering the screen is a common mishap. While getting it repaired at a certified repair place can be pricey, some people opt for a third-party display . But is this cost-effective alternative truly worth it? Let's explore the pros and cons .

  • Non-OEM screens save you money. This makes them a tempting option for those on a tight budget

However, there are some potential downsides to consider. Third-party displays might break more easily compared to the original screen, and they don't always match the original display's colors perfectly. Also, installing an aftermarket screen yourself can be tricky and require technical know-how.
